About the role

  • Manage the firm’s trademark and copyright docket to ensure prompt and correct docketing of deadlines for domestic and international trademark and copyright matters;
  • Supervise docketing team in their work to achieve that goal
  • Update and maintain an operating and user manual and guides for the firm’s trademark and copyright docketing activities
  • Interface with Department Chair, Practice Group Leader, paralegals, and attorneys in the group to respond to requests for information and to deliver top-notch client service
  • Coordinate with Director of Practice Management to ensure that Firm’s trademark and copyright docketing database is maintained, checked for data quality, and upgraded as necessary
  • Create docket reports upon request by attorneys and other firm personnel
  • Ensure that all docketing guidelines and requirements are following Firm’s standards and best practices
  • Monitor and maintain reports for statistical analysis
  • Manage intake of transferred files and entry into docket
  • Establish standards for processing and forwarding of docketed items to ensure docketing policies and procedures are implemented by department personnel
  • Train, mentor, develop and evaluate trademark and copyright docketing staff
  • Conduct annual performance evaluations; provide performance management counseling for IP Docket Staff

Requirements

  • Comprehensive U.S. and international trademark and copyright docketing experience,
  • Previous experience working in a law firm or legal environment; supervisory experience required
  • Experience with strategic planning, project implementation and training development
  • Stellar quality control skills
  • Ability to work beyond the standard scheduled hours, as needed
  • Demonstrated technology skills including software applications
  • Keen attention to detail with the 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ines independently.
  • Strong verbal and written communication abilities.
